草庐IT

android - jmethodID 的 NewGlobalRef

全部标签

android - 当应用程序在后台时,React Native 处理套接字连接的事件?

我正在使用Reactnative和WebSocket开发聊天应用程序,在Activity模式下一切正常,但是当您按下主页按钮使应用程序处于后台模式时,WebSocketonMessage事件函数未触发好消息是WebSocket连接仍然连接但是没有触发事件函数。我只想在后台收到消息时推送通知。我做了一个研究,我发现我需要一直运行静音背景音轨(有人说这是非法方式)。是否有合法的API可以在后台保持连接?在后台模式下是否需要重新连接socket连接我的代码events=(data)=>{if(data[0].message){if(this.state.appState!=='active'

无法在Android中加载数据库文件

我有一个sqlite数据库文件,称为mainecercisedatabaseone.db,该文件存储在我的app/src/main/assets/数据库文件夹中。我正在尝试在我的主要活动的函数中打开文件:privateExerciseDbcreateDatabase(){finalStringinFileName="/data/data//databases/MainExerciseDatabaseOne.db";FiledbFile=newFile(inFileName);FileInputStreamfis=null;try{fis=newFileInputStream(dbFile);}

我无法访问Android中的本地主机

我设置了Localhost,它在MacosSierra上正常工作。localhost/~username但是现在我试图在Android上从Chrome浏览器中加入192.168.x.x/~username并收到了此消息。Forbidden.Youdon'thavepermissiontoaccess/~usernamefromthisserver我的手机和Mac连接到同一WiFi。并编辑httpd.confAllowOverrideAllRequireallgranted而且它不起作用。看答案打开您的终端并键入此命令:chmod777parent_directory/localhost

android - 权限插件 - 照片和媒体库?

我对使用PermissionPlugin有点困惑,与MediaPlug有关,对于Xamarin.Forms。我正在构建允许用户从他们的设备中选择现有图片以在我的应用程序中使用的功能。(MediaPlugin可以很好地处理这部分)。我感到困惑的是,权限枚举同时包含Photos和MediaLibrary值,我不确定要使用哪一个,或者我是否需要请求两者。该应用程序针对Android、iOS和UWP,因此如果平台之间存在差异,我也想知道。这些值之间有什么区别,每个平台需要哪些值? 最佳答案 根据releasenotes对于2.1.0AddM

android - 如何测试 iOS fido2 BLE 认证器实现?

我正在尝试为iOS平台开发一个fido2BLE验证器。据我所知,android可以使用OSX桌面chrome(支持fido2)和fido2一致性工具进行测试。对于iOS,我知道的唯一方法是使用“fido2一致性工具”,它有很多错误并且无法正确测试应用程序。还有其他方法可以测试fido2iOS身份验证器的实现吗?提前致谢。 最佳答案 Apple不允许我们为蓝牙广告设置服务数据字段,而当前的Chrome版本正在通过该字段检测要配对的设备。所以我们不能正式与iOS设备进行配对。暂时,有两种方法可以与我们的WebAuthn的iOS设备配对:

Cordova到Android Studio错误畸形\ UXXXX编码

我想将我的Cordova项目导入AndroidStudio。但是当GrandleSync,显示此错误-malformed\uxxxxencoding错误部分是:defaddSigningProps(propsFilePath,signingConfig){defpropsFile=file(propsFilePath)defprops=newProperties()propsFile.withReader{reader->props.load(reader)//thislineistheerror(line290)}整个Gradle文件都可以在此处提供:https://pastebin.com

android - Ionic 4 中处理后退按钮的问题

当我在Android上构建并运行我的应用程序时,我意识到硬件后退按钮不起作用。我有主页,它有两个子页面,一个主页和一个收藏页面,其中主页是默认页面。如果我在收藏夹页面并单击后退按钮,它会将我带到主页,但是从主页,如果我单击后退按钮,它会显示白屏并在几秒钟后重新启动应用程序。如果我点击3次,我将只能关闭该应用程序。我正在使用ionic4、Angular8。这是我的应用程序路由的样子:{path:'',loadChildren:'./pages/main/main.module#MainPageModule'},{path:'search',loadChildren:'./pages/se

android - 在 React Native 中推送通知

我在“react-native-push-notification”库的帮助下将推送通知集成到ReactNative中。推送来自节点js(后端)。我在Android和IOS环境中都成功获得推送。现在我有两个问题1)在ios中,当我收到推送时,通知负载“userInteraction”中有一个参数。此参数针对该用户是否单击了通知。现在它在android中运行良好,但在ios中这始终是错误的。2)我想在来自推送的推送通知中设置自定义图片。我正在使用“https://www.npmjs.com/package/react-native-push-notification”这个库。我试过这段代

android - 移动图像缓存大小限制?

是否有人熟悉移动设备的完整列表及其浏览器的图像缓存限制?我找到了一个iPhone引用资料:http://www.niallkennedy.com/blog/2008/02/iphone-cache-performance.html但它已经3岁了。然而,它确实声明iPhone不会缓存超过25k的图像。我想知道这是否仍然正确,是否有人有关于诺基亚、黑莓和Android设备的类似信息。 最佳答案 我唯一能找到的帖子(通过在Google上搜索)如下:MobileBrowserCacheLimits:Android,iOS,andwebOSM

android - 针对 iOS、Android 和 WP7 的 Web 应用程序?

我即将开始一个新的Web应用程序项目,我需要在该项目中支持iOS、Android和WindowsMobile7。是否有支持这三者的框架?过去我使用过适用于iOS和Android的SenchaTouch,但如果这三个系统都有一个框架就好了。我希望它看起来尽可能原生,因为这是客户的需求。 最佳答案 我将使用PhoneGap为了这。您可以引用PhoneGap官方网站http://www.phonegap.com/支持ios、android、blackberry、windows、symbian、palmos等六大平台。您可以在此处引用完整图